Understanding Non-Alcoholic Wines

Non-alcoholic wines are crafted to mimic the flavors and aromas of traditional wines while containing minimal to no alcohol. They are made through a process of removing alcohol from regular wine, which can be achieved through methods such as vacuum distillation or reverse osmosis. The result is a beverage that resembles traditional wine but with a significantly lower alcohol content, usually less than 0.5%.

Potential Health Benefits

One of the main advantages of non-alcoholic wines is their lower calorie content compared to traditional wines. This can be beneficial for individuals who are mindful of their caloric intake or are seeking to maintain a healthier lifestyle. Additionally, non-alcoholic wines typically contain antioxidants, mainly from the grapes used in their production. Antioxidants, such as resveratrol, have been linked to various health benefits, including heart health and inflammation reduction.

Pitfalls to Consider

While non-alcoholic wines have their merits, it’s important to be mindful of the sugar content in some varieties. To enhance the flavor and mouthfeel, manufacturers may add sugar or grape juice concentrate, resulting in a higher sugar content than traditional wines. As with any food or beverage, moderation is key.
